    Job Description: The Assembly Majority Office is seeking to hire a Communications Manager to lead the development and execution of comprehensive and individualized communications strategies for the local district offices of Democratic Assembly members, promoting the members’ legislation, initiatives, and community engagement efforts. Working closely with the Assembly Majority Office’s Executive Director and Director of Communications, the Communications Manager will oversee a team of communications associates working in local district offices, providing editorial direction and scheduling, and will collaborate with the Chiefs of Staff in district offices. The position leads efforts to maintain and enhance the Assembly members’ public profile, and requires expertise in public engagement, media relations, and digital communications.

    The Manager will mentor and provide direction to communications associates to ensure messaging highlights the work of the Assembly members, and addresses local community needs and concerns. This position will oversee the creation and management of written and video content for social media platforms, as well as newsletters, press releases, speeches, talking points and other materials. All outgoing communications must be edited to ensure accuracy and consistent public messaging. The Manger will work to develop unique and non-traditional opportunities for messaging, including list building in district offices in order to reach constituents directly.

    The Manager must be able to build strong relationships with Assembly members, local district staff, and the media, and work closely with the Assembly Majority Office communications team. The Manager must be available to work outside of regular business hours, as needed. Being flexible and adaptable are key to achieving success in this role.

    About Us: The Assembly Majority Office oversees communications and policy for the 52 Democratic members of the New Jersey General Assembly, under the direction of the Assembly Speaker.

    Daily responsibilities include:

    • Collaborating with the AMO Communications Director and District Office Chiefs of Staff.
    • Developing schedules and assignments for communications associates.
    • Creating opportunities to highlight the work of Assembly members.
    • Assisting in content development and finalizing materials for distribution.
    • Implementing digital media strategies and non-traditional messaging opportunities.

    Qualifications:

    • Bachelor’s degree in communications, public relations, public policy, political science or a related field.
    • Minimum 5-7 years of experience in a leadership role in communications, or in a government, nonprofit or advocacy setting.
    • Experience supervising a staff and fostering a collaborative team environment.
    • Strong understanding of the legislative process and community engagement strategies.
    • Exceptional writing, editing, and verbal communications skills. Proficiency in social media platforms.
    • Proven record of building brands and increasing social media followers.
    • Able to manage multiple projects in a fast-paced environment, with excellent organizational and time management skills. Must be flexible and able to pivot as needed.
    • Previous legislative district office or campaign experience is a plus.
    • Bilingual capabilities are a plus.
